About This Role
Build the infrastructure that makes Pawa-Med™ run reliably across Africa — from cloud-native deployments to edge-optimized models that run on low-resource hardware in rural clinics with unreliable internet.
We are prioritizing builders who are deeply curious, mission-driven, and excited to grow fast while solving real African healthcare problems.
What You'll Do
-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ines for AI model deployment
- Optimize model inference for edge deployment and low-resource environments
- Implement model monitoring, logging, and alerting systems
- Manage containerized deployments with Docker and Kubernetes
- Set up model versioning and experiment tracking (MLflow, W&B)
- Ensure system reliability and uptime across multi-region deployments
Requirements
- Proficiency in Linux/bash and c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, or Azure)
- Experience with Docker and basic container orchestration
- Understanding of CI/CD pipelines (GitHub Actions, GitLab CI)
- Basic knowledge of Python scripting and automation
- Strong troubleshooting and debugging skills
Nice to Have
- Experience with Kubernetes or similar orchestration platforms
- Familiarity with ML model optimization (ONNX, TensorRT, quantization)
- Knowledge of edge AI deployment patterns
- Experience with infrastructure-as-code (Terraform, Pulumi)
